Water
Drink a lot of water every day. Try drinking at least two liters of still mineral water. If the skin becomes dehydrated, dead skin cells are not effectively shed, which can lead to blocked pores and further acne.
Sunshine and fresh air
Sunshine stimulates the creation of vitamin D in our body - an essential vitamin for healthy skin. A little bit of fresh air and sunshine every day will also reduce your stress and increase oxygen to your skin. Even when it's overcast, the sun's rays reach us, so try to take a 10 minute walk outside every day.
Reduce the intake of sugar and refined carbohydrates
New research pointing the finger at diet - eating refined carbohydrates (white bread, pasta, rice, flour etc) and sugar leads to a surge in insulin and an insulin-like growth factor called IGF-1. This in turn leads to an excess of male hormones, which encourage the skin to excrete large amounts of sebum. This grease-like substance encourages the growth of bacteria responsible for acne.
Refined carbs/sugar = more insulin = more hormones = more sebum (oil) = more bacteria = more acne
The bed sheets
Keep your bed sheets clean. Wash your pillow case on a regular schedule to reduce the transfer of our natural body oils.
Wash your face
Wash your face just one time a day. Don't over wash , because that will cause only more production of oil on your skin. another option is to use very gentle cleansers for normal skin that don't dehydrate the skin and wash twice a day.
